Electric lifting columns are advanced electric linear actuators designed to deliver smooth, stable, and quiet height adjustment for modern furniture. They are widely used in standing desks and height adjustable desk frames, these motorized columns allow users to easily switch between sitting and standing positions.
As a key structural component of a standing desk frame, electric lifting columns integrate motor drive systems with telescopic columns to provide precise vertical movement. Compared with traditional manual desks, electric systems offer better convenience, improved ergonomics, and enhanced productivity in both office and home environments.

A complete electric lifting column system typically consists of several core components working together:
Lifting columns (single, double, or triple-stage columns depending on height range)
Control box (the “brain” of the system that synchronizes movement)
Hand controller or touch panel (for user operation and height presets)
Power supply unit
Wireless charger
Cables and wiring system
Optional smart features such as memory presets, anti-collision protection, and app control
These components work together to ensure that the linear actuator system delivers smooth motion, stable lifting performance, and long-term durability.

One of the main applications of electric lifting columns in office desks is ergonomic support. Traditional fixed-height desks often force users to stay in one position for long periods, which may cause discomfort in the back, neck, and shoulders. With an electric lifting column desk, users can easily switch between sitting and standing, helping improve posture and reduce fatigue during long working hours. This makes height adjustable office desks a popular choice for both corporate spaces and home offices.
Another important application is workplace flexibility. In shared offices, coworking spaces, and hot-desking environments, electric lifting columns allow a single desk to serve different users with different height preferences. Instead of using multiple desk sizes, companies can choose adjustable desks that adapt quickly to individual needs. This improves space efficiency while also creating a more user-friendly office layout.

1.Hydraulic Drive Lifting Column
Using hydraulic oil as the transmission medium, it is divided into integrated and split types, with strong power, stable lifting, fast response, excellent waterproof and cold resistance, suitable for high-security places.
2.Electric Drive Lifting Column
Powered by DC motors, divided into lead screw and ball screw drives, with simple structure, convenient installation and low cost, suitable for civil persuasion scenarios with limited budgets.
3.Pneumatic Drive Lifting Column
Driven by compressed air, environmentally friendly and low-noise, but cumbersome to construct, prone to air leakage, suitable for areas with high environmental protection requirements and low load demand.
4.Semi-automatic/Manual Lifting Column
Semi-automatic rely on power for lifting and manual force for lowering; the manual type is fully manual, no external power needed, suitable for temporary control and low-frequency use.
1.Single-stage Lifting Column
Only one fixed or single telescopic tube segment, simple structure, low cost, limited lifting stroke, suitable for scenarios with low height adjustment requirements.
2.Two-stage Lifting Column
Two nested telescopic segments, balancing height adjustment range and stability, compact retracted length, suitable for scenarios requiring moderate stroke and compact storage.
3.Three-stage Lifting Column
Three nested telescopic segments, good stroke-to-retracted length ratio, high flexibility and stability, suitable for scenarios requiring wide height adjustment range.
4.Four-stage Lifting Column
Four nested telescopic segments, longest lifting stroke, complex structure and high cost, suitable for special scenarios requiring ultra-long stroke.
1.Telescopic Lifting Column
Nested telescopic profiles with built-in actuators, freely retractable and compact, widely used in medical, office, industrial and security fields.
2.Fixed Lifting Column
Directly fixed to the ground, no movable functions, high stability and anti-collision performance, used for long-term isolation and protection.
3.Movable Lifting Column
Separated column and base, movable manually, flexible to use but weak anti-collision, suitable for temporary control scenarios.
4.Embedded Lifting Column
Embedded in the ground, flush with the ground when retracted, good landscape integration, suitable for high-end communities and airports with security and beauty needs.

1. What is the difference between a lifting column and a linear actuator?
A lifting column is a specialized type of linear actuator designed for vertical lifting applications like desks and workstations.
2. Are electric lifting columns suitable for standing desk frames?
Yes, they are the core component of most modern standing desk frames and provide stable height adjustment.
